No really that only big event that I really have to update you on (and it's not all that big) is The Grand National. The big race of the year over hear. Not knowing what it was actaully about entirely I entered into a sweep to try and win some money. I then watched the race and
Jump number 5 and the first fall.Jump number 5 and the first fall.Jump number 5 and the first fall.

One of the many falls.
was a little concernced for the horses. (poor things is a little cruel really). So it took them 6 or more goes to start the race. Basically there is a rope which they string out across the track and it's up to the jockey's to line the horses up along it facing the right way. So needless to say excited horses jump around and turn around the wrong way and then they have to start again. So eventually it gets started. The first few jumps go ok (for those who were unaware (like me) its a steeple chase with jumps etc...) but then all of a sudden horses and falling over Jockey's are falling off and it look terrible. Some of the horses almost completed the whole race without jockey's. And then you see the fallen jockey's standing inside the fence watching the end of the race. So by the end of the long race the horses are obviously buggered and don't have much left.
